About The Author:

 

Dawn Huffaker lives in the mountains of the southwestern corner of New Mexico. She is the eldest daughter of two educators.

 

At the age of eight months, Dawn became mysteriously ill and never learned to walk. She has had to learn to deal with her world from a wheelchair. With the help of her family, she is leading a productive life.

 

In junior high, Dawn discovered her passion for poetry. Some very special teachers took the time to show her the beauty of words. From that point on, she wrote poetry for family and friends, and published works in the school newspapers.

 

In college, she received her bachelor's degree in Computer Science, and minors in English and Biology. Dawn went on to found a local computer store. The store operated for seventeen years. Then, she spent two months in the hospital dealing with a health concern, and had to close her business.

 

When Dawn returned home, she spent several months recuperating. During this time, she began exploring the idea of publishing her first book of poetry, and selecting her very best poems to put in volume one. That was how Flights of Fancy came to be.

 

Currently, Dawn has published her second book Flower Escapes which is a collaboration with Michele Duncan, an amazing floral photographer. This book is available through Amazon.

Editorial Reviews

Flights of Fancy is a collection of poetry by the very talented Dawn Huffaker. The name of this volume was derived from the series of `flights', or chapters, each of which was inspired by a variety of forms of nature. The author portrays the gamut of emotions, from joy to sadness, beauty to observations of both humans and nature. The majority of her poetry was inspired by the scenic views of southwestern New Mexico so abundant outside the windows of her home.

 

Flights of Fancy represents poems which were written over a period of 25 years in the author's life. Topics range from the various phases of her life to three of her greatest loves - God, rodeo, and computers. Using several different poetic schemes, Ms. Huffaker has created a collection which is always inspirational, deft at portraying particular images, and evocative of higher emotions.

 

The best pieces in this book, in my opinion, are those about nature. As those of us who love New Mexico know, the state presents a unique majesty of natural beauty and the evidence of God's skillful touch in designing magnificent glory. The author is quite skillful in describing this splendor just right:

 

"soft purple glow/whispers across the sky/as the sun yawns/and exits the day;

soft pink glow/nudges the stars/from the dance floor/and sends them off to bed."

 

I love these lines and their personification of celestial bodies.

 

Reading the poetic lines in Flights of Fancy makes me wish I were in New Mexico once again and able to view it through the author's eyes; as she writes:

 

"I live on the shoulder/of a sleeping giant/his nightshirt is made/ of the junipers/and pines."

 

Flights of Fancy is a truly touching and beautiful work sure to provide inspiration to anyone who reads it.
